Finance Review — Kelvora Pilot. The eight-week pilot with retail chain Bramwick Stores closed 4% over revenue target. Shrinkage stayed under 1%. Restocking costs ran high in the Delmore branches; fix is underway. Full rollout decision moves to the November review. Branch managers should hold staffing flat until then. Next steps are summarized in the confidential note below.

management briefing: Headcount on the Belix team goes from 60 to 93 by the end of November. Gross margin on Belix came in at 23 percent against a plan of 47 percent.

Handover: password reset revamp (Larkspur project)

State: new token service deployed to staging, prod behind flag. Old flow still live. Known issues: reset emails occasionally queue twice on retry — dedupe fix in review, not merged. Rate limiting done. Audit logging half-wired; events emit but aren't indexed yet. Don't enable the prod flag until the dedupe fix lands. Next steps: merge dedupe, index audit events, schedule cutover with the identity team. All open items and rollback steps are tracked on this internal page:

wiki page, kahog-hahig: https://vault.zemvargrid.internal/display/deploy/repo/settings/merge_requests/job/settings/6f3b933774dbc5320a4daa18

Team,

We've confirmed that Coinlane's currency conversion path accumulates sub-cent rounding errors when orders chain more than three conversions, occasionally shifting totals by a full cent. The fix switches intermediate math to fixed-point with banker's rounding at the final step only. If reconciliation alerts fire tonight, compare ledger deltas before paging finance — most will self-correct after the 02:00 rebuild. The patched build you should verify against is listed directly below.

trace token, yahof-yadup: htk21_3e52fc440779ed8614351

Subject: DR drill — Thursday

Welcome aboard. This Thursday we're running a disaster-recovery drill on the Coppervale queue-depth autoscaler. We'll simulate a backlog spike and failover to the standby region. Your role: watch scaling decisions and note any lag over 90 seconds. To access the drill console, you'll enter the recovery passphrase provided directly below.

vault phrase of tahag-yagef = briath-ulawyn-eliys